Job Summary

To execute clients, and agency trades efficiently and compliantly through the Nairobi Securities Exchange (NSE) Automated Trading System (ATS) in accordance with the NSE Equity Trading Rules (as amended July 2025) and the Capital Markets Authority framework.

The role supports revenue growth, market share gains, product diversification, and market development by leveraging Absa Securities Limited and the broader Absa CIB franchise to deliver integrated multi‑asset trading, sales trading, and capital markets solutions across equities, fixed income, ETFs, REITs, and related instruments.

Key Accountabilities / Deliverables / Outcomes

Revenue Growth & Market Share:

  • Contribute directly to revenue growth by achieving competitive execution outcomes, increasing trading volumes, improving liquidity access, and supporting market share gains across NSE‑traded asset classes.

Trading & Execution Excellence:

  • Execute trades accurately through the NSE systems in compliance with NSE Trading Rules, ensuring best price, timing, order priority, and execution quality across all trading sessions.

NSE Trading Systems Proficiency:

  • Demonstrate operational knowledge of the NSE Trading Systems including order qualifiers, matching logic, price limits, and execution priority.

Product Diversification & Sales Trading Capability:

  • Support the build‑out of sales trading capabilities and diversified product execution by leveraging the Absa CIB franchise.

Market Development & Cross‑Asset Collaboration:

  • Collaborate with IBD teams to solution clients across multiple asset classes and provide execution support for primary to secondary market transitions.

Market Structure, Rules & Surveillance:

  • Maintain strong working knowledge of NSE market structure and ensure compliance with NSE and CMA requirements.

Risk Management & Controls:

  • Operate within approved trading mandates, limits, and operational controls.

Stakeholder Engagement:

  • Work collaboratively with settlement, custody, sales, risk, compliance, and operations teams.

Preferred Qualification

University Degree in Finance, Economics, Business, or a related discipline.

Preferred Experience

5–8 years’ experience in securities trading, brokerage operations, sales trading, or capital markets.
